atributo helpstring

El atributo [helpstring] especifica una cadena de caracteres que se usa para describir el elemento al que se aplica. Puede aplicar el atributo [helpstring] a instrucciones library, importlib, interface, dispinterface, module o coclass, typedefs, properties y methods.

[
    helpstring(help-text-string)
    [, optional-attribute-list]
] 
element element-name
{
    definition
}

[idl-statement, helpstring(help-text-string)]

Parámetros

help-text-string

Cadena terminada en cero de caracteres que contienen texto de ayuda.

optional-attribute-list

Cero o más instrucciones de atributo MIDL.

element

Una de las siguientes directivas: library, [importlib], interface, dispinterface, module, typedef, method, property o coclass.

element-name

Nombre que otros componentes de software pueden usar para delinear el elemento actual

definition

Especifica instrucciones que componen la definición de elemento.

idl-statement

Una instrucción de definición de interfaz MIDL, como propget o propput.

Observaciones

Use las funciones GetDocumentation en las interfaces ITypeLib e ITypeInfo para recuperar la cadena de ayuda.

Ejemplos

[
    uuid(1e196b20-1f3c-1069-996b-00dd010fe676),
    helpstring("Lines 1.0 Type Library"),
    version(1.0)
]
library Lines
{
     [
         uuid(1e123456-1f3c-1069-996b-00dd010fe676), 
         helpstring("Line object."),
         oleautomation,
         dual
     ]
     interface ILine : IDispatch                         
     {
         [propget, helpstring("Returns and sets RGB color.")]
         HRESULT Color([out, retval] long* ReturnVal); 
         [propput, helpstring("Returns and sets RGB color.")]
         HRESULT Color([in] long rgb);
     }
};

Vea también

Biblioteca

importlib

Interfaz

dispinterface

Módulo

coclase

Typedef

Sintaxis de archivo ODL

Ejemplo de archivo ODL

Generación de una biblioteca de tipos con MIDL